搜索
查看: 12984|回复: 30

马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

[复制链接]
发表于 2006-3-17 17:47:12 | 显示全部楼层 |阅读模式 来自 中国–山东
本人开了2个保存经验的魔兽版CS1.6,因为有作弊的,踢得厉害了,他们就来捣乱,看谁打得好就冒用别人的名字,进去清除经验,所以就自己动手做了个asp的注册网页,玩家必须注册用户名,注册页面将提示玩家输入密码、忘记密码提示、忘记密码答案、email和自己进入游戏后的ID,可选填QQ、MSN、主页,可记录注册的日期,相当于在users.ini里添加了无数玩家信息,但由于.ini文件的局限性,比如查询速度,安全性,多服共享一份数据等(users.ini处于cstrike目录以外的话,AMXX访问不到),都不如MySql数据库方便,一份数据库保存了所有信息包括权限、flags,(注册为站队模式以及IP模式继续添加中),即使一个记录包含很多额外的信息,比如QQ等,也不影响Admin_sql.amxx的运行,这个插件只从数据库读取它需要的信息(auth,password,忽略其他的,ASP网页却可以读取所有信息,互不干扰,本身数据量也少,我设置了数据库上限为8000条注册信息,(可以增加,但8000对于一个上限只有32人的CS来说已经是个天文数字了,而且准备对Admin_sql.amxx更改,让它在读取数据时,写入此玩家最后一次上线时间,可以依据此时间,在ASP网页后台中清理数据,ASP后台将可以依据玩家的申请或自己的喜好,更改某人的权限为OP,或通道权限、投票权限等),另外对关键字段建立索引后,查询速度估计也就在0.0几秒,当数据库满负荷达到8000时,CS进程多占了2.4兆内存,我没敢设置更多,我设置为70000时,P4 1.7CPU编译了10分钟还没完,而且插件的文件大小也是随着数据上限的增加而加大,admin_sql.amxx原先为64数据上限,大小23KB左右,上限提到8000增加为100KB,估计如果需要,设置为1-2万的话,各方面参数还是接受得了的。
因为水平有限,本人做ASP是第一次,总共到现在插空边作边学了7天ASP,mysql更是第一次,所以目前还没完全完工,只把第一步的注册,然后根据密码进游戏昨完了,其他诸如网页美工、安全性、防注入、防破解更是八字没一撇,也不知算不算处女作,如果有人想先用着,请联系我QQ87282324,常年隐身,只管留言。
演示网页http://221.214.167.112/cs/index.asp
1# 221.214.167.112:27015 v2834 [C-D]
2# 221.214.167.112:27015 v3213 [C-D]
服务器环境P4 3.0 775 64位超线程,1G DDR400,金和田劲霸2.2版ATX电源,华硕A....什么的主板,集成X200显卡,集成千兆网卡,接入内网千兆主交换,百兆网通线路,ROS路由器,Win2003 sp1+IIS6 php扩展+Apache+mysql(点通下载的,包含显示IP_to_address的那个)。
目前进度,根据答案找回密码即将完成,接下来几个进度:
1。根据密码登入,可修改游戏中的ID,QQ、MSN等附加信息
2。登入后显示自己的战绩、查询别人的战绩,逐步去掉网上流行的.php排行,毕竟asp能做的话,无需额外配置IIS6去支持.php,资源省一点是一点。
3。站队IP注册功能,可以有某位网吧老板注册,提出申请为IP用户,由ADMIN后台通过验证。
4。admin后台逐步添加功能:删除某用户、修改某用户、清理数据库、提升某用户权限级别等。
5。整站全面进行美工、安全,合理排版。
请OP查看本版访问量及留言,如果需要的人多,我回一直修改此帖,不断发布改进版。

另外借此机会请教一个困扰我多日的问题,我用的魔兽2.6.3中文版+v2834有个BUG,按住大绝键不放后,大绝是无敌的种族干脆打不死,除了雷和刀子。2.9中文版的没这个问题,新问题是必须配合v3213以上版本,包括leon008的反作弊插件v2.1也是要求最低3213,可是3213在我的win2003(32位企业版免激活)+sp1下只要开2个3213或更高版本的就提示个错误,自动关闭了,郁闷得很,网上到处查不到这个的原因,请高手帮忙指点一下。
发表于 2006-3-17 18:01:05 | 显示全部楼层 来自 中国–广东–深圳–南山区

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

请问楼主。同样的主题,不需要在每个版块都发一个吧。。。。。。。。。。。。
回复

使用道具 举报

发表于 2006-3-17 18:11:58 | 显示全部楼层 来自 中国–湖北–武汉–江夏区

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

楼主真强...
佩服,我注册了:p
回复

使用道具 举报

发表于 2006-3-17 18:13:28 | 显示全部楼层 来自 中国–广东–惠州–惠城区

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

不错,不错,希望早点发出来
回复

使用道具 举报

发表于 2006-3-17 20:50:07 | 显示全部楼层 来自 中国–江苏–无锡

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

asp+mysql?
回复

使用道具 举报

发表于 2006-3-17 20:56:20 | 显示全部楼层 来自 中国–广西–河池

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

楼主是改了admin_sql.amxx的最大记录数吧,不过asp怎么样读取mysql的数据呢?
回复

使用道具 举报

发表于 2006-3-17 21:03:17 | 显示全部楼层 来自 中国–重庆–重庆

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

我也在郁闷................
回复

使用道具 举报

发表于 2006-3-17 21:17:07 | 显示全部楼层 来自 中国–山东–青岛

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

原来是xiaoP啊~我说找你怎么找不到了,敢情躲起来叨咕这东西去了
回复

使用道具 举报

发表于 2006-3-18 08:23:40 | 显示全部楼层 来自 中国–福建–厦门

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

偶不会PHP,还是ASP好....
回复

使用道具 举报

发表于 2006-3-18 10:10:50 | 显示全部楼层 来自 中国–黑龙江–鸡西

回复: 马上要做好的ID注册页面,无须额外三方插件,ASP+mysql+admin_sql.amxx,即将发布。

呵呵太好了
支持
感谢楼住的奉献精神
回复

使用道具 举报

游客
回复
您需要登录后才可以回帖 登录 | 注个册吧

快速回复 返回顶部 返回列表